Thermal Mechanical Analyst/Engineer – IFE Target Survival
Inertia is taking a direct path to commercializing fusion energy, and they are seeking a Thermal Mechanical Analyst/Engineer to lead the analysis and tests of inertial fusion energy target survival. The role involves conducting thermal and mechanical analyses, developing tests for target materials, and assisting with other thermal mechanical design projects within the power plant.

Responsibilities
Develop and conduct thermal and mechanical analyses of the target launch (injection) into the power plant chamber, providing metrics for IFE target materials for survival of the target
Develop tests of target materials to demonstrate the material’s required performance
Develop tests to validate thermal mechanical analysis models
Assess test data
Assist with other power plant thermal mechanical design projects including systems for filling and layering of cryogenic targets, blanket design, and thermal management of laser amplifiers and final optics
